Output 21d67d2d891d76023b16e6d7c50a007c221b70545d2f957857403d04c911d3a5:0

value
42300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 017033c2926387cb113ed0dafa26b985f43170ca OP_EQUALVERIFY OP_CHECKSIG
address
18c68vCHc1GwuKFABrvasAuLMRasPoN9U
transaction
21d67d2d891d76023b16e6d7c50a007c221b70545d2f957857403d04c911d3a5
spent
true